Re: Wrap in diff/bbdiff

2016-04-07 Thread Andrew J
The answer, courtesy of Patrick Woolsey in BB tech support: 

View -> Text Display -> Soft Wrap Text 


D'oh! (I was confused by the fact that the "soft wrap" in the "T" window 
drop-down menu is deactivated.)
